Esta es la respuesta más válida que te podemos aportar, sin embargo estúdiala detenidamente y analiza si es compatible a tu trabajo.
Ejemplo 1: js elimina duplicados de array
const names = ['John','Paul','George','Ringo','John'];
let unique = [...new Set(names)];
console.log(unique); // 'John','Paul','George','Ringo'
Ejemplo 2: javascript eliminar duplicados en matrices
// 1. filter()
function removeDuplicates(array)
return array.filter((a, b) => array.indexOf(a) === b);
// 2. forEach()
function removeDuplicates(array)let x =;
array.forEach(function(i)if(!x[i])
x[i] = true
)
return Object.keys(x);
// 3. Set
function removeDuplicates(array)
array.splice(0, array.length, ...(new Set(array)));
// 4. map()
function removeDuplicates(array)let a = []
array.map(x =>
if(!a.includes(x)
a.push(x))
return a
;
/THIS SITE/ "https://dev.to/mshin1995/back-to-basics-removing-duplicates-from-an-array-55he#comments"
Ejemplo 3: eliminar duplicado array es6
let a = [10,20,30,10,30];
let b = [... new Set(a)];
console.log(b);
Si crees que te ha sido de provecho este artículo, agradeceríamos que lo compartas con otros programadores así contrubuyes a dar difusión a nuestro contenido.
¡Haz clic para puntuar esta entrada!
(Votos: 0 Promedio: 0)